Output 28666d3e32dd0d59b7d0d4af40b1394e230787de42df5a7c203f3962d429a9d5:0

value
360786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af7d75196a04f7c3038d8a2543d8ec5f48923961 OP_EQUAL
address
3HgvU3kyGEhb23zccCAivo9dJ3kA2gHS9k
transaction
28666d3e32dd0d59b7d0d4af40b1394e230787de42df5a7c203f3962d429a9d5
spent
true